Ivory Coast coach Francois Zahoui insists he expected Sudan to test his star-studded charges in their African Cup of Nations Group B opener on Sunday.

The Elephants, one of the tournament favourites, laboured to a 1-0 victory over the East African minnows, with Didier Drogba's 39th minute header proving decisive in Malabo.

"I was expecting an ultra-motivated team against us, they produced a very very good game," said Zahoui.

"We've come here with ambitions for this competition. I'm already satisfied that we didn't concede a goal. We are always waiting for the Ivory Coast to produce fireworks but our aim is to win the cup.

"We'll go step by step, there are areas to improve in terms of the substance but it was a positive beginning. Mentally this win will relieve some of the pressure."

The Ivorians next face Burkina Faso on Thursday, with the Stallions losing 2-1 to Angola in their first match of the competition.
